Ukawa sign MoU to field one candidate against CCM

>It is now official. The political marriage that was triggered by Opposition’s  rejection of the constitution making process was yesterday formalised after four parties sign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U), to field and support one candidate at all levels including the presidency in 2015 General Election.

Child Marriage Prevalent in Tanzania


Child Marriage Prevalent in Tanzania
East African Business Week
Dar es Salaam — The Human Rights Watch report on child marriages in Tanzania, documents how child marriages severely curtail girls' access to education. It has exposed them to exploitation and violence that destruct social wellbeing of the people.
